一、指針1.可以在聲明語句中初始化指針。在這種情況下,被初始化的是指針,而不是它指向的值。也就是說,int a = 4;int* p = &a;將p(而不是*p)的值設置為&a。2.在C++中創建指針時,計算機將分配用來存儲指針的內存
1、在桌面增加Android應用快捷方式 public void createShortCut() { // 創建快捷方式的Intent Intent shortcutintent = new Intent(com.
實現Android Listview分批加載+自動加載。直接上代碼,代碼有注釋:public class TestForListviewActivity extends Activity implements OnScrollListen
Android中OnScrollListener的詳解(Listview分批加載用到) 見 http://www.linuxidc.com/Linux/2014-05/101539.htmclass MyScrollListener implemen
這個char*如果是一般的字符串的話,作為string傳回去就可以了。如果是含有’\0’的buffer,最好作為bytearray傳出,因為可以制定copy的length,如果copy到string,可能到’\0&
1,游戲原理 swing+多線程+事件監聽 swing實現的界面的繪制; 多線程實現產生多種魚,實現魚的游動,以及網的移動; 事件監聽實現鼠標捕魚事件的捕獲; 2,主要類和方法解釋 魚,背景
0 腳本語言作用 腳本對於系統運維人員來說就是生產工具,它代表了維護工作的生產力。unix類的系統裡腳本得到相當好的發展,windows為了在服務器領域有所突破,也提供了powershell這樣的腳本引擎。 腳本在分析日志、批量修
1 由來客戶用陳舊的VC++6.0進行項目開發,有一塊功能需要我來實現。讓一個早就習慣了VS2013的人去使用C++支持不太好的VC6去做開發實在是非常不爽,於是另辟蹊徑,打算使用VC++2013開發編譯出DLL,供VC6下調用即可。使用C++開發D
先問一個問題,在C++裡,成員函數裡的this指針和調用此函數的對象地址總是一樣的嗎?如果你的回答是:不一定。那麼至少你是個老手吧,下面的內容你就不用看了;如果你的回答是:是啊,那麼強烈建議你看看下面的內容。非靜態成員函數,無論是不是虛函數,都隱藏了
關於C#C#是達成微軟公共語言運行庫(CLR)的少數語言中的一種。達成CLR的語言可以受益於其帶來的特性,如跨語言集成、異常處理、安全性增強、部件組合的簡易模型以及調試和分析服務。作為現代的CLR語言,C#是應用最為廣泛的,其應用場景針對Window
基本概念所謂完美哈希函數,就是指沒有沖突的哈希函數,即對任意的 key1 != key2 有h(key1) != h(key2)。設定義域為X,值域為Y, n=|X|,m=|Y|,那麼肯定有m>=n,如果對於不同的key1,key2屬於X,有h
看了ConcurrentHashMap的實現, 使用的是拉鏈法。雖然我們不希望發生沖突,但實際上發生沖突的可能性仍是存在的。當關鍵字值域遠大於哈希表的長度,而且事先並不知道關鍵字的具體取值時。沖突就難免會發 生。另外,當關鍵字的實際取值大於哈希表的長
編程實現哈希存儲算法的簡單實現實例。通過編寫一個簡單的哈希實例來加強對哈希算法的理解。下面實例包括存儲與查找算法。拉鏈法解決沖突問題。如果時間長了對哈希算法的理論知識不夠了解,可以先閱讀前面轉載的兩篇文檔:字符串哈希到整數函數,算法 :http://
題目描述已知一個按先序序列輸入的字符序列,如abc,,de,g,,f,,,(其中逗號表示空節點)。請建立二叉樹並按中序和後序方式遍歷二叉樹,最後求出葉子節點個數和二叉樹深度。輸入輸入一個長度小於50個字符的字符串。輸出輸出共有4行:第1行輸出中序遍歷
1 概述PyChecker是Python代碼的靜態分析工具,它能夠幫助查找Python代碼的bug,而且能夠對代碼的復雜度和格式等提出警告。PyChecker可以工作在多種方式之下。首先,PyChecker會導入所檢查文件中包含的模塊,檢查導入是否正
1 概述PyChecker是Python代碼的靜態分析工具,它能夠幫助查找Python代碼的bug,而且能夠對代碼的復雜度和格式等提出警告。PyChecker可以工作在多種方式之下。首先,PyChecker會導入所檢查文件中包含的模塊,檢查導入是否正
1 概述對於Python這樣的動態語言,如何高效的管理內存,是很重要的一部分,在很大程度上決定了Python的執行效率。與大多數編程語言不同,Python中的變量無需事先申明,變量無需指定類型,程序員無需關心內存管理,Python解釋器給你自動回收。
因為python版本需求,通過下載python2.7.6源碼包,編譯安裝了python2.7版本。安裝完該版本後,發現ibus輸入法雖然可以激活使用,但是不顯示控制面板,無法更改設置,連候選詞條框都沒有,使用幾乎癱瘓。由於ibus依賴了一些pytho